We're going to go through some of the controversial claims of Jesus.

00:10:03.559 --> 00:10:08.539
It's right starting here in John 5, verses 39 through 40.

00:10:09.100 --> 00:10:09.419
Right.

00:10:09.519 --> 00:10:11.320
And I'm going to not read them all straight out.

00:10:11.320 --> 00:10:14.379
It's going to be a little bit more paraphrasing of what it says straight in there.

00:10:14.899 --> 00:10:15.039
Right.

00:10:15.120 --> 00:10:19.940
Jesus says in John 5, 39 through 40, the scriptures are written about me.

00:10:21.039 --> 00:10:21.399
Right.

00:10:22.460 --> 00:10:23.320
Think about that.

00:10:23.379 --> 00:10:23.519
Right.

00:10:23.559 --> 00:10:24.320
And then think about all this.

00:10:24.379 --> 00:10:29.000
Like what it would be like for anybody to say this out loud in a group.

00:10:29.240 --> 00:10:29.759
Think about me.

00:10:29.799 --> 00:10:30.559
I'm sharing right now.

00:10:30.639 --> 00:10:32.820
Think if I was like, my name is Josh.

00:10:33.080 --> 00:10:37.940
In the Bible you guys love, it's about me to be like, Jaron, how did you hire this guy?

00:10:37.940 --> 00:10:40.919
How did he get through the interview process?

00:10:41.799 --> 00:10:42.159

Then John 8, 58.

00:12:32.690 --> 00:12:35.970
Maybe my favorite one here, because it's a wild story.

00:12:36.070 --> 00:12:36.250
Right.

00:12:36.570 --> 00:12:38.649
Jesus calls himself, I am.

00:12:40.070 --> 00:12:40.389
Right.

00:12:40.549 --> 00:12:46.330
So Jesus meant something very, very intense when he said, I am.

00:12:46.590 --> 00:12:47.049
Right.

00:12:47.169 --> 00:12:48.409
And maybe some of you know this.

00:12:48.509 --> 00:12:51.669
It's something that's really cool from a theological standpoint.

00:12:51.909 --> 00:12:52.129
Right.

00:12:52.669 --> 00:12:55.870
You know, this was the most sacred name that the Jews had for God.

00:12:56.429 --> 00:13:04.250
Because this is the name God called himself when he talked to Moses at the burning bush in Exodus 3, 13-14, if you guys want to look it up.

00:13:05.169 --> 00:13:05.350
Right.

00:13:05.809 --> 00:13:13.970
It was so sacred in the Israelite culture, right, in Judaism, in the relationship with God that you couldn't say it out loud.

00:13:14.049 --> 00:13:15.250
You couldn't write it.

00:13:15.549 --> 00:13:15.649
Right.

00:13:15.750 --> 00:13:17.669
So Yahweh is the name for God.

00:13:17.750 --> 00:13:17.909
Right.

00:13:18.169 --> 00:13:22.850
And we would like, if we just write God out, it would be like G blank D because we couldn't write it out.

00:13:22.909 --> 00:13:26.529
It's so sacred to call God by his own name.

00:13:26.970 --> 00:13:27.330
Right.

00:13:27.750 --> 00:13:30.129
Because this is the name he called himself when he was busy Moses.

00:13:30.549 --> 00:13:34.049
And Jesus is here, he goes, that's me.

00:13:35.070 --> 00:13:35.210
Right.

00:13:35.509 --> 00:13:42.129
And what I don't have here, which is in verse 59, kind of the serious of this, guess what the Israelites did as soon as he said that?

00:13:42.549 --> 00:13:44.950
They picked up stones, were like, we're going to kill you.

00:13:45.090 --> 00:13:46.529
Like, you deserve death.

00:13:46.789 --> 00:13:47.009
Right.

00:13:47.029 --> 00:13:49.710
That is the seriousness of him stating that.

00:13:49.909 --> 00:13:54.750
And he fled from the scene so, you know, right, so he could continue his mission.

00:13:55.789 --> 00:13:55.909
